I have a payroll deduction into a simple IRA. Where do I claim that?

If you are an employee then it should already be reported in box 12, code S, on your W-2. You do not report it anywhere else.
Your contribution to your Simple IRA has already bee deducted from your taxable wages reported in box 1 of Form W-2. It is automatically excluded from taxation.
You do not have to claim it elsewhere on your tax return.
